The first principle of child protection that Udayan Ghar Program follows stringently is that of "effective gatekeeping". When the child first comes into any of our ghars, we make painstaking efforts to trace the family of the child. Only once all efforts fail, is when the child is considered to be a long-term resident of the home.
We recognize that each child is unique and requires individual attention. Udayan Ghar’s model of small-family homes is instrumental in improving the overall well-being of the children. This includes their physical health, mental health, emotional stability, and social development.
Our children (between 6 - 18 years of age) are enrolled in good schools, provided academic support, and encouraged to take on extra-curricular activities including Sports and Yoga. We work with trained mental health experts to provide counseling support for children.
Long-term volunteers called 'Mentor Parents' play the dual role of not only providing guidance and emotional anchor to children but also keeping a close watch on the quality of care provided by caregiving staff.
Since 1994, Udayan Care is committed to providing a steadying hand, a protective and nurturing environment to these vulnerable young children under its Udayan Ghar Program. And, till July 2023, over 1900 children have been nurtured and raised in 14 Udayan Ghars across 4 States of India.
Our Udayan Ghars are a small-family homes with occupancy of 12 children per single home. In case of double homes, the number of children are 24 in a twin home. There are separate homes for Boys and Girls.

Established in 1994, Udayan Care is a public charitable trust which works in the fields of Child & Youth Care, Education & Empowerment of Girls, Skilling underprivileged Youth & Women, and Advocacy for Alternative Care, Child Rights, and Family Strengthening. Headquartered in New Delhi, It has its presence in 36 cities and 15 states of India. Udayan Care's vision is "Making Young Lives Shine".
